Key Characteristics of Scandinavian Design Style
Scandinavian design is defined by the use of light colors, clean lines, and an emphasis on functionality. Key characteristics include:
- Minimalism: A design approach that focuses on simplicity and the elimination of clutter.
- Natural Light: Large windows and light color palettes are used to maximize natural light.
- Functional Furniture: Multi-purpose furniture pieces that are both aesthetically pleasing and practical.
Cultural Influences Behind Scandinavian Home Decor
The roots of Scandinavian decor are deeply embedded in the region’s culture and history. Influences include:
- Nature: The stunning landscapes of Scandinavia inspire a connection with the outdoors.
- Tradition: Craftsmanship and artisanal skills play a significant role in shaping decor.
- Social Values: A commitment to sustainability and community influences design choices.

Key Elements of Scandinavian Home Decor
Understanding the core elements of Scandinavian design is crucial for creating an authentic look in your home. This includes color palettes, natural materials, and furniture styles.
Color Palettes Commonly Found in Scandinavian Decor
Color plays a pivotal role in Scandinavian design. Common palettes include:
- Whites and Off-Whites: Create an airy and spacious feel.
- Pastels: Soft hues add a touch of warmth and coziness.
- Earthy Tones: Browns, greens, and greys bring nature indoors.
Importance of Natural Materials in Scandinavian Design
Natural materials are a hallmark of Scandinavian decor, emphasizing:
- Wood: Used extensively for furniture and flooring, providing warmth and texture.
- Textiles: Organic fabrics like cotton and wool enhance comfort.
- Stone: Adds a rustic element, often found in accessories and decor items.
Quintessential Scandinavian Furniture Styles
Certain furniture styles are synonymous with Scandinavian design:
- Mid-Century Modern: Characterized by clean lines and functional form.
- Scandi Boho: A blend of Scandinavian and bohemian styles, featuring eclectic decor.
- Minimalist Furniture: Simple silhouettes that focus on functionality.

Traditional Versus Modern Interpretations of Scandinavian Design
The evolution of Scandinavian design has led to contrasting interpretations:
- Traditional: Emphasizes classic elements, natural materials, and hand-crafted items.
- Modern: Focuses on minimalism, innovative materials, and technology integration.
Sustainability Influencing Scandinavian Decor Trends
Sustainability is a pivotal aspect of contemporary Scandinavian decor, with trends reflecting:
- Eco-Friendly Materials: Utilizing sustainable resources in furniture and decor.
- Upcycling: Creating new items from old materials to reduce waste.
- Energy Efficiency: Incorporating energy-efficient appliances and lighting.
